What is an equation of the line that passes through the point (-5,3) and is parallel to the line 3x-5y=30?

Answer:

y = 3/5x

Step-by-step explanation:

Parallel line is same slope different Y intercept

slope of line is 3/5

y = 3/5x + b

plug in (-5,3)

3=3/5(-5)+b

b = 0

y = 3/5x + 0
